Tips for Playing Pursuit of Happiness Sheet Music



Once you've found the pursuit of happiness sheet music that resonates with you, the next step is to dive into practice. Here are some tips to enhance your playing experience:

1. Select the Right Arrangement



Choose a sheet music arrangement that matches your skill level. Beginners might prefer simpler versions, while advanced musicians can tackle more complex compositions.

2. Break It Down



When learning a new piece, break it down into manageable sections. Focus on mastering a few measures at a time before moving on to the next section.

3. Practice Regularly



Consistency is key to improving your musical skills. Set aside dedicated practice time each day to work on your sheet music. Even short practice sessions can lead to significant improvement over time.

4. Use a Metronome



Timing is crucial in music. Using a metronome can help you maintain a steady tempo, especially when you’re first learning a piece. Start slow and gradually increase the speed as you become more comfortable.

5. Incorporate Dynamics and Expression



The pursuit of happiness is not just about playing the right notes; it’s also about conveying emotions. Pay attention to dynamics (louds and softs) and expression marks in the sheet music to bring the piece to life.
